Soaring onion prices left common man ‘tear-eyed’ in BJP rule: Harsh
YB WEB DESK. Dated: 11/9/2019 11:39:24 AM
Jammu, Nov 8 Agitated over the steep price rise of staple vegetables and groceries with rates of onions sky-rocketing to Rs.100 per Kg, a strong battalion of Panther activists along with women folk spearheaded by Harsh Dev Singh Chairman JKNPP staged a strong protest demonstration at Exhibition Ground Jammu today. The infuriated protestors wearing the garlands of onions and tomatoes accused the BJP government for its failure to control inflation which had broken the back of the common masses. They raised slogans of ‘Jab se Modi sarkaar ayee, kamar todh mehangayi layee’, ‘Bahut ho gayee mehangayi ki maar, nahin chahiye Modi sarkaar’, ‘BJP aam admi ki jeb par daaka dalna band karo’, ‘BJP ka ek hi sapna, Ram Ram japna, paraya maal apna’. Addressing the media, Harsh Dev Singh pointed out that there had been a four- fold rise in onion prices during the last three months which had rendered the popular vegetable beyond the reach of a common man. “The astounding rate of onions touching Rs.100 per kg under Saffron rule has left masses ‘tear-eyed’. With LPG already being costlier, the soaring prices of vegetables and groceries has shattered the budget of a common household with housewives left dazed and confused”, Harsh rued. He regretted that inflation had become a benchmark of BJP’s governance and looting people by burning holes in their pockets had always been its motive. India does produce much more onion than it is consumed. The GoI’s decision to ban export of onions has not only affected the foreign trade but left the issue of country’s onion mess unresolved. India’s onion problem is not managing the ‘shortages’ but it is about managing the ‘surplus’ where the BJP has miserably failed, he divulged while cornering the Saffron party.
